How Rover works

  1. 1. Search

    Read verified reviews and choose a house sitter who’s a great match for you and your pets
  2. 2. Meet & Greet

    Meet either virtually or in-person with a sitter to discuss the level of care needed for your house and pets while you’re away
  3. 3. Book & Pay

    All payments are processed through Rover’s secured platform and your booking is backed by 24/7 support. It’s that easy!

House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Austin on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$45 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.

If you’re searching for a Austin house sitter for the first time, visit the house sitter’s profile and select the Contact button.

If you have an active request or have booked a service with a house sitter before, learn more about how to do this in the Rover app or on your computer.

As of Jun 2026, there are 48 house sitters in Austin.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.

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 89% of Austin house sitters respond in under an hour.

House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 2 repeat clients. Experience can vary from house sitter to house s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are house sitters in Austin.
